Choosing the Right Cut of Beef

Selecting the right cut of beef is essential for this recipe. Tougher cuts like chuck roast are ideal because they break down during slow cooking and become incredibly tender. Lean cuts, on the other hand, may become dry and less flavorful.

Chuck roast is particularly popular because it has enough marbling to keep the meat juicy while also delivering a rich, beefy flavor. If you cannot find chuck roast, stew meat or even brisket can work as alternatives.

Preparing the Ingredients

Before placing everything into the crockpot, a little preparation goes a long way. Start by cutting the beef into large chunks if it is not already pre-cut. Season it generously with salt and pepper.

For an extra layer of flavor, you can sear the beef in a hot pan before adding it to the slow cooker. While this step is optional, it helps create a deeper, more complex taste.

Chop the onions and mince the garlic. These aromatics will infuse the dish with warmth and richness as it cooks.

Cooking Process

Once your ingredients are ready, place the beef into the crockpot. Add the onions, garlic, and broth, ensuring that the meat is mostly covered. Season with your preferred herbs and spices.

Set your crockpot to low and allow the dish to cook for 6 to 8 hours. This slow cooking process is what transforms the beef into tender, melt-in-your-mouth perfection.

About 30 minutes before serving, add the noodles. Stir them into the broth and let them cook until soft and fully infused with flavor.

Tips for Best Results

To achieve the best possible outcome, avoid lifting the lid too often during cooking. Each time you open the crockpot, heat escapes and extends the cooking time.

Another helpful tip is to taste the broth before adding the noodles. Adjust the seasoning if needed to ensure the final dish is perfectly balanced.

If the broth becomes too thick, you can add a bit more beef broth or water. If it is too thin, let it cook uncovered for a short time to reduce and thicken.

Storage and Reheating

One of the best things about this recipe is how well it stores. Allow the dish to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. It can be refrigerated for up to three days.

When reheating, add a splash of broth or water to loosen the noodles and restore the original texture. Heat gently on the stove or in the microwave until warmed through.

Variations to Try

While the classic version is always a favorite, there are many ways to customize this recipe. You can add vegetables such as carrots, mushrooms, or peas for extra nutrition and flavor.

For a creamier version, stir in a bit of cream or a creamy soup base near the end of cooking. If you prefer a spicier dish, add a pinch of red pepper flakes or your favorite hot sauce.

You can also experiment with different herbs such as thyme, rosemary, or parsley to create unique flavor profiles.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

One common mistake is overcooking the noodles. Since they continue to absorb liquid, leaving them in the crockpot for too long can result in a mushy texture. Always add them toward the end of cooking.

Another mistake is using too little seasoning. Because this dish relies on simple ingredients, proper seasoning is essential to bring out the full flavor.

Finally, avoid using very lean cuts of beef, as they do not provide the same richness and tenderness.
